Understanding the Taste of Online Clothes Among Kerala Women: An In-Depth Survey Analysis
In today's digital age, where e-commerce is booming, understanding the nuances of consumer behavior is critical for businesses. One population that has shown significant interest in online shopping is women in Kerala. To gain insights into their preferences and behaviors, we conducted a survey titled 'Taste of Online Clothes Among Kerala Women'. This comprehensive survey aimed to uncover various aspects of their online clothing shopping experience.
The primary goal of our survey was to understand the taste of online clothes among Kerala women. We began by asking participants about their age group to segment our findings effectively. The options ranged from 18-25, 26-35, 36-45, to 46 and above. Understanding the age demographics is vital as it influences fashion choices and purchasing behaviors.
Frequency of Purchase
Next, we delved into how often these women purchase clothes online. The choices provided were Once a week, Once a month, Few times a year, Rarely, and Never. This question helps us gauge the regularity of online shopping activities among Kerala women.
Preferred Online Platforms
A crucial part of our survey was identifying the online platforms that Kerala women use to buy clothes. The options here ranged from popular e-commerce giants like Amazon, Myntra, Flipkart, Ajio to others. Multiple choices were allowed, giving us a clear picture of platform preferences.
Types of Clothes
We then moved on to understand the type of clothes preferred for online shopping. Choices included Casual, Formal, Ethnic, Party Wear, and Sportswear. This helps businesses tailor their offerings to meet the demands of their target audience.
Influencing Factors
Understanding what influences online clothing purchases is essential. Our survey included options like Price, Brand, Quality, Trendy Styles, and Customer Reviews. Multiple choices allowed participants to select all factors that play a role in their decision-making process.
Brand Preferences
One open-ended question asked participants if there are any particular brands they prefer for online shopping. This provides insights into brand loyalty and specific brand preferences among Kerala women.
Sources of Trends
We also wanted to know how these women find out about new clothing styles or trends. Options included Social Media, Friends/Family, Advertisements, Online Fashion Blogs, and Others. Understanding these channels can help businesses in their marketing strategies.
Budget Preferences
Knowing the budget range women are comfortable with while shopping online is crucial. Our options included Below 500 INR, 500-1000 INR, 1000-2000 INR, and Above 2000 INR. This helps businesses set appropriate price points for their products.
Desired Improvements
Another open-ended question asked participants about improvements they would like to see in online clothing stores. This allows us to collect qualitative data on areas that need enhancements.
Payment Preferences
The survey also included a question on the preferred mode of payment for online purchases. Options ranged from Credit/Debit Card, Net Banking, Cash on Delivery, UPI to Wallets, providing insights into payment trends.
Attractive Discounts
We asked about the kind of discounts or offers that attract them the most, including Percentage Discount, Buy One Get One Free, Seasonal Sales, Free Shipping, and Loyalty Points. Multiple choices were allowed to capture comprehensive data.
Local vs. International
To understand the geographical preference, we asked whether they prefer shopping from local online stores or international ones. This helps businesses decide whether to focus on local or global markets.
Overall Satisfaction
Participants were asked to rate their overall satisfaction with online clothing shopping. This open-ended question allows for a detailed response.
Shopping Issues
We wanted to know if participants face any issues while shopping for clothes online. This was followed by another open-ended question asking them to specify the issues if they responded yes.
Return Policies
Understanding the importance of return policies, we asked if they consider return policies when purchasing clothes online. The options included Yes, No, and Sometimes.
Key Features
We also sought to identify the features they look for in a good online clothing store. Options included User-Friendly Website, Wide Range of Products, Fast Delivery, Customer Reviews, and Return/Exchange Policy.
Additional Comments
Finally, an open-ended question invited any other comments or suggestions regarding online clothes shopping. This allows participants to share additional thoughts that were not covered in the survey.
